RESEARCH QUESTION; NON PROFIT/QUASI- GOVERNMANTAL ADOPTION OF ERM

Research Question: What factors have non-profit and quasi-governmental institutions in the Washington, DC, metropolitan area used in deciding how to adopt a formal enterprise risk management (ERM) system?

I am using a grounded theory approach to the research question since I am trying to discover the factors that affect how ERM was adopted and to develop a generalized understanding of those factors through constant comparison. According to Creswell and Poth (2018) interviews are a key part of data gathering as part of this approach.

This makes sense since the goal of grounded theory studies is to develop a theory about, or describe a process around, something that has not previously been defined and therefore requires a great deal of experiential information in order to obtain the appropriate amount of definition.

Some potential interview questions could include:

1. What was the impetus for your organization to adopt ERM?

2. How did you approach aligning ERM with the organization's vision, mission, and strategic goals and objectives?

3. How would you characterize the ERM framework used in guiding your adoption of ERM?

4. What was the role of ethics and standards of conduct in deciding how you adopted ERM?

5. What external stakeholders did you consider, and how were their needs identified and addressed, in deciding how the organization adopted ERM?

Reference

Creswell, J. W., & Poth, C. N. (2018). Qualitative inquiry & research design: Choosing among five approaches (4th ed.). Thousand Oaks, CA: SAGE Publications, Inc.
